    This may become a long review so here's the executive summary: The cabin's heater did not work…read more Kitchen utensils and cups were dirty and there was only 1 of some items. There were no linens for the sofa bed. The Wi-Fi is terrible. My buddy and I arrived around 7pm on October 19, 2019 after a 14 hour drive. There was nobody at the office to receive us. Instead there was a note and a key. We located our cabin and entered to find the heater running and the place uncomfortably warm. We lowered the thermostat and the heater shut off. And stayed off. Nothing we did could get it running again. We turned to the wood burning stove for heat. The fire went out at some point during the night and we woke to a temperature of 48 degrees INSIDE the cabin. [In case you aren't familiar with Colorado in October, every night the temperature dropped well below freezing - some nights in the teens!]We called the manager (still nobody in the office) and he came over promptly to look at the heater. He showed us how to open the access door and use a paperclip (which was already there and bent to the proper shape so clearly this was an ongoing problem that was never properly fixed!) to bypass a relay and get the heater to turn on. We left and returned after dark to find that the heater was still running and had been running all day. The temperature in the cabin was close to 80 - unacceptably hot! So now the heater was either on or off and had to be restarted with the paperclip. The thermostat had no control over the temperature. This meant that my buddy, who drew the sofa bed to sleep on, had to keep waking up throughout the night (and every night!) to turn the heat on and off. For 6 nights he didn't get an uninterrupted night of sleep. In the "fully equipped kitchen" we found utensils in the drawer that were obviously used and dirty and a coffee cup with some sort of brown crud inside. I'm willing to do my own dishes in a cabin rental situation like this, but having to do the previous occupant's dishes is totally unacceptable! Furthermore, there was only 1 spoon and 1 wine glass for 2 people. I get that it is towards the end of the season, but you've got to check these things when preparing the cabin for new customers! Next issue is that there were no linens for the sofa bed. Fortunately my buddy brought a sleeping bag so it wasn't a problem for us. But what if he hadn't?? The Wi-Fi was so weak that I ended up stealing the signal from the neighboring property (Moose something Lodge). A lightbulb in the bedroom was burned out, as was one in the bathroom. The scrubber provided to wash the dishes smelled horrible and left that nasty smell on your hands long after the dishes were done. At no point did management offer to move us to a new cabin or reduce the cost of our stay. We were away from the cabin from dawn to after dark every day hunting. Our needs couldn't have been simpler - just a place to sleep and eat. If Bear Paw Lodge can't satisfy us, how in the world can they not ruin a family vacation? Had our families been with us we would have left after a day and demanded our money back. My wife and I are going to take a winter road trip and I had hoped this would be a nice place for me to take her. That's not going to happen. In fact, there is no way I will stay at Bear Paw Lodge again. The total lack of care, consideration, and preparation is beyond belief. I can't imagine how bad it must be when they are at full capacity. The only reason I'm not giving 1 star is that the owner did respond quickly to get the heater (but not the thermostat) to work.

    My girlfriend and I stayed here in early June 2014. The first few hours we were there we spent in…read morecomplete shock. The land was so extraordinary, the food was better than some 5 star restaurants we've been to, and the staff were down to earth and friendly. The owner of the ranch ate with us at almost all of our meals! Granted, we came during the pre-season so there weren't as many guests as usual, all the same, it was a real treat. Our cabin was so sweet and comfortable! It has everything you need, but not so much that you lose the ranch feel that you came for. We went on a full-day ride up a mountain, the views were as breathtaking as you you would expect, if not more so! The horses were very tame and well behaved. The wranglers were accommodating. We had a special day with the utility-man and his son, fly fishing. They have stocked ponds on the grounds full of huge trout that they are happy to cook up for you if you want! OH and I couldn't write a review of tho place without mentioning the humming birds! They have several feeders out on the porch and there at least a hundred (it would seem) Humming birds zooming by! They are so sweet and not a nuisance by any means... We thought they were so cool!! This place also offers mountain biking and other mountain activities in addition to horse back riding! We will be back! This place is worth every penny and every minute it takes you to get there! GO!

    The staff at WTR is attentive and made me feel like I was part of the family. I went on an…read more'adults only' week and although I hadn't ridden in years, the wranglers perfectly matched me with a horse and my skills soared under their guidance. The riding started with scenic walks but progressed (based on everyone's ability) to challenging rides up to a 10k ft peak. The food was fantastic, not 'fussy' but delicious. hearty and plentiful. The cabins were as expected, although the bed was really firm. The shower was powerful and hot and perfect to come back to at the end of a 6 hour ride. Bring earplugs if you're a light sleeper because the squirrels party all night long. No TV's, internet or phone service in the cabins but you can use wi-fi in the main ranch house. My only phone signal for the week was at the top of a mountain. Then again, I took the trip to escape it all. At WTR, I learned to ride with confidence, rope, sort cattle and more. I also made some international friendships (the American West and cowboy culture is well marketed overseas). This vacation fulfilled my cowgirl dreams and the one thing I didn't expect... to leave the ranch in tears. Best vacation I've ever taken!

    This place is unbelievable. If you are gonna stay in Telluride then you should try and book this…read moregem. Heart of Telluride is right in the middle of Colorado Ave. walking distance to everything. Shopping? It's all around. Food? Everything is right there. Grocery? liquor? Right here. Gondola and ski lifts? Quick 2 block walk. If you ski, they also provide lockers right at the base of the mountain. And if you like to partake in the 420 action, they have it. This place is three stories with a condo at the bottom that can be separate or can be rented along with the top 2 floors if you have a lot of folks. We rented the entire place so that means 2 kitchens, 2 washer dryers, 2 living areas, etc. The downtsfairs condo itself is gorgeous and would be awesome if you just have 2 people. King bed, steam shower, living area, fully appointed kitchen. Come up the stairs to the second floor where you find a huge master bedroom with king bed, huge master bath with steam shower and a stand alone tub. There is a washer dryer on this floor. Another bedroom has king bed, full bath, and entrance to the back itself in case you want to sneak in late. Another bedroom also without a bathroom inside but there's one across the hall. Did I mention that bathrooms have robes and slippers? And that the floors are heated? And that the bedrooms have fireplaces? It's truueeee! Then we have the top floor with an awesome kitchen with top of the line appliances and everything you need. And a nice sized living/ dining area along with a bar too. The patio outside is a superstar! Lots of furniture. Hot tub!! Grill!! Views or the mountain and town. The guy that met us and showed us the House was a wealth of info. And we were greeted with a gift basket in the upstairs and downstairs kitchens with wine, bread, a box full of chocolate treats, cheese, coffee, etc. Basically, you feel like the queen (or king) of the mountain if you stay at Heart of Telluride. This is the only way to do it!!
